Sym AV05W Symply 50 Problems — What Goes Wrong?

The most common reasons a Sym AV05W Symply 50 fails its MOT, ranked by how often they occur. Check for these problems before you buy.

St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ies 11
Steering headbearing has excessive free play 6
Roller brake test indicates a binding brake 5
Roller brake test indicates excessive fluctuation of brake effort 5
Exhaust is leaking and excessively noisey 4
wheel bearings are excessively rough 4

Sym AV05W Symply 50 MOT Data by Registration Year

Full breakdown of pass rate and mileage for each year. Use this to compare the Sym AV05W Symply 50 year you're looking at.

Year Tests Pass Rate Low Mi. Typical Mi. High Mi.
2013 255 83.9% 7,170 11,346 16,358
2012 435 84.6% 6,345 10,829 16,572
2011 368 81.0% 6,460 10,401 14,475

Should you buy a used Sym AV05W Symply 50?

The Sym AV05W Symply 50 has an overall MOT pass rate of 83.0% across 1,118 real MOT tests — comfortably above the UK average, which puts it among the more reliable models on UK roads.

The most common problems on the Sym AV05W Symply 50 are stop lamp does not illuminate immediately a brake applies (11 recorded failures), steering headbearing has excessive free play (6), and roller brake test indicates a binding brake (5). These are the faults most likely to cause an MOT failure on this model, so check for them carefully on any test drive or pre-purchase inspection. Many are wear-and-tear items that can be budgeted for, but a car that's already failing on multiple fronts may signal neglected maintenance.

On the safety side, the most frequently flagged dangerous fault is brake pad(s) less than 1.0 mm thick. Dangerous faults cause an immediate MOT failure and mean the vehicle is not roadworthy until repaired. If you're viewing a Sym AV05W Symply 50 with an expired or recently passed MOT, ask the seller whether any dangerous faults were found and fixed during the last test.

A typical Sym AV05W Symply 50 owner drives around 1,182 miles per year. If the car you're looking at is significantly above this, expect more wear on suspension, brakes and tyres. If it's well below, the vehicle may have been sitting unused — check for perished rubber, corroded discs and stale fluids.

In terms of longevity, most Sym AV05W Symply 50 models stay on UK roads for around 15 years — a strong showing that suggests solid build quality and readily available parts. If you're buying one that's already approaching that window, the data suggests it has plenty of life left provided it's been maintained.
